Why Vallejo HVAC Companies Are Overpaying for Leads

If you're running an HVAC business in Vallejo, you already know the math is brutal. You pay HomeAdvisor or Thumbtack $25–$100 per lead, only to discover that same lead was sold to four other heating and cooling contractors. By the time you call, the homeowner has already heard three pitches. Your close rate tanks to 6–8%, meaning you're effectively paying $312–$1,250 to acquire a single customer — for a job that averages $450. This is the dirty secret of the lead marketplace model: you're not buying leads, you're buying lottery tickets. The platform profits whether or not you close. You absorb all the risk. Vallejo's housing market makes this especially painful. With a median home value of $525,000 and 55% owner-occupancy across 121,692 residents, there's genuine demand for HVAC services — particularly during summer heat waves when Bay Area temperatures push inland and Vallejo homeowners scramble to repair or replace aging systems. But that demand is being funneled through aggregator platforms that commoditize your services and race you to the bottom on price. The contractors winning in Vallejo right now are not the ones spending more on leads — they're the ones who own their lead flow. Google Business Profile optimization costs $10–$25 per lead and converts at 25%. Organic SEO delivers leads at $15–$40 with a 20% close rate. These aren't shared leads sent to your competitors. These are homeowners who searched for an HVAC company in Vallejo, found your business, read your reviews, and called you directly. The difference in unit economics is staggering. A HomeAdvisor lead at $75 with an 8% close rate costs you $937 per customer. A GBP lead at $18 with a 25% close rate costs you $72 per customer. Both homeowners need their AC fixed. Only one of those acquisition paths builds a sustainable HVAC business in Vallejo.

Vallejo Heating & Cooling Lead Landscape

Vallejo's position at the northern tip of San Francisco Bay creates a distinctive HVAC demand profile that savvy contractors can exploit. The city sits at the convergence of Bay Area marine air and California's Central Valley heat, meaning temperatures swing more dramatically than coastal cities like San Francisco — summer highs regularly reach 90°F+ while winters dip into the low 30s at night. That range drives genuine year-round HVAC demand across both heating and cooling systems. With a population of 121,692 and a metro area of 451,716, Vallejo represents a mid-sized market with less HVAC contractor saturation than San Jose or Oakland but strong enough housing density to sustain a high-volume lead generation campaign. The 55% homeownership rate across a housing stock with a median value of $525,000 means the target customer base — homeowners with the equity and motivation to invest in system repairs and replacements — is substantial. Many of these homes were built in the post-war era and are on their second or third HVAC system, creating consistent replacement demand. Vallejo's 0.8% annual population growth is modest, but the city's ongoing revitalization — driven by its waterfront development and proximity to Napa and Sonoma — is attracting higher-income residents who expect premium service and are willing to pay for it. This demographic shift benefits HVAC contractors who position themselves professionally online, since 93% of Vallejo homeowners read reviews before hiring a contractor and 87% start their search on Google. The competitive landscape for HVAC leads in Vallejo skews toward large regional contractors and franchise operations running broad digital campaigns across the entire Bay Area. This creates opportunity for locally-focused contractors who can rank for hyper-specific Vallejo searches — those homeowners are actively filtering for someone nearby, and the conversion rates reflect it.

Heating & Cooling Lead Generation FAQ

How much should a Vallejo HVAC company budget for lead generation?

A realistic starting budget for a Vallejo HVAC contractor is $1,500–$2,500 per month, which covers foundational SEO, GBP optimization, and light paid media. At that investment level, most clients generate 10–25 qualified leads per month at a blended CPL of $30–$50. Contractors targeting aggressive growth — 40–60 leads per month — typically invest $3,500–$5,000 per month across SEO, Google Ads, and retargeting. Compare that to paying HomeAdvisor $75–$100 per shared lead at an 8% close rate, and an owned lead generation system delivers 3–5x better cost per customer.

How long before I see HVAC leads from SEO in Vallejo?

Google Business Profile optimizations typically generate the first inbound calls within 3–4 weeks since GBP updates index quickly. Organic SEO takes longer — expect meaningful ranking improvements at 60–90 days for lower-competition Vallejo HVAC terms, with top-3 rankings for your core services by months 4–6. The timeline depends on your starting domain authority and how aggressively competitors are investing in SEO. During the ramp period, we typically run Google Ads to fill the pipeline gap, then reduce paid spend as organic volume grows and your CPL drops to $15–$40.

Are the leads exclusive or shared with other Vallejo HVAC contractors?

All leads generated through our system are 100% exclusive to your business. When a Vallejo homeowner finds your website through Google, reads your reviews, and calls your number, they are contacting you and only you — not a marketplace that resells that inquiry to four competitors. This exclusivity is why our clients' close rates average 18–25% compared to the 6–10% close rates typical on HomeAdvisor and Thumbtack. Exclusive leads have a fundamentally different economics: a $30 exclusive lead that closes at 22% costs $136 per customer versus a $75 shared lead at 8% costing $937 per customer.

What makes HVAC lead generation in Vallejo different from other Bay Area cities?

Vallejo's climate sits at the intersection of Bay marine influence and inland California heat, creating stronger temperature swings than San Francisco — which drives higher AC and furnace replacement demand per household. The city also has a higher homeownership rate (55%) than many Bay Area cities, meaning more residents with the motivation and equity to invest in full system replacements rather than just repairs. Competitively, Vallejo is less saturated than San Jose or Oakland, meaning well-executed local SEO can achieve top-3 rankings faster and at lower cost, with a typical timeline of 3–5 months to dominant visibility.

How do you handle HVAC lead generation during Vallejo's slow spring and fall seasons?

Spring and fall are the ideal time to invest in SEO content and maintenance plan campaigns — when competition for emergency keywords drops, your pages gain rankings at lower cost, positioning you to dominate when summer heat waves and winter cold snaps hit. We build seasonal content calendars specifically around Vallejo's climate patterns: pre-summer AC tune-up campaigns in March–April, emergency cooling content for June–August, furnace prep content in September–October, and emergency heating coverage for December–February. Maintenance plan nurture campaigns running year-round convert existing customers into the recurring revenue that smooths out seasonal cash flow swings.
